RAMSEY COUNTY: AUDITOR:

An Inventory of Its Abstracts of Votes at the Minnesota Historical Society

Government Records

Expand/CollapseOVERVIEW

Creator:Ramsey County (Minn.). County Auditor.
Title:Abstracts of Votes.
Dates:1894-1916, 1950-2018.
Language:Materials in English.
Abstract:Abstracts of votes for primary (September, 1902-2009/August, 2009-) and general (November) elections for national, state, and county officers for St. Paul and Ramsey County, and for primary (March) and general (April) elections for St. Paul city officers and city charter amendments. Also special primary elections and the April 2008 U.S. Senate recount results (Franken and Coleman).
Quantity:16.55 cubic feet (20 boxes).
